    That being said, you will need both versions of the plugin active to have the pro functionality. If you are not seeing any change in the admin, you likely only have the basic version active. It should be obvious.

    Also, what are you using for your menus? The standard WordPress menus don’t require the pro version.

    Unfortunately, I am unable to get a copy of theme because it is a premium theme.
    I suggest restoring your site to the backup you made before you ran the free version. You may then send me a copy of the working database and a copy of the broken one so I can see where it went wrong.

    It looks like the theme probably has it’s own data structure for menus which may not be updated with the free version. The Pro version should be able to handle it unless they are doing something really crazy. I can tell if it will work if you send me the copies.
